DYSTOPIAN TROPES OF BOOK I: THE REFUSAL Most dystopian fiction is, at its core, a hero story wearing a dark coat. The world is oppressive, the stakes are high but the narrative bends toward the protagonist. They doubt themselves, then somehow act exactly and correctly. They are tested, then proven. The system, however vast, ultimately exists to be defeated by one person who turns out to matter...

Stéphane Roy is a lifelong reader and writer with a deep love for science fiction, apocalyptic worlds, and tightly constructed mysteries. This is his first novel. He lives in the Yukon with his dog and his aquarium, where long winters, silence, and wide, sometimes glowing, skies leave plenty of room for imagining the end of the world, and what might come after it. He is also waiting, with cautious optimism, for the aliens to finally reveal themselves and straighten us all out.
